Saint is aware of this and PM'd that he would try to fix tapatalk this weekend using an update linked here by Hoopz.   :cheers:

For more background details, see the numerous threads on this subject in the "Forum Discussion" sub-forum. (many linked in the thread above)

TL;DR version:
* tapatalk stopped playing well with SMF after an update
* tapatalk claimed to post fixes but lots of SMF forums still had problems
* SMF removed tapatalk as an officially supported plugin
* some admins of other forums recently implied on the SMF forums that at least one of the newer update versions is working for them but haven't found solid confirmation/details on that yet   :dunno

Bottom line:  Don't hold your breath waiting for this to be resolved.
